What Are the Environmental Impacts of Land Clearing?



Land clearing is a widespread activity that involves removing trees, shrubs, and other vegetation to convert land for various uses, such as agriculture, urban development, or infrastructure projects. While it can bring significant economic benefits, the environmental costs are often overlooked. Understanding the environmental impacts of land clearing is crucial for making informed decisions that balance development needs with environmental conservation.

The Purpose of Land Clearing

Agricultural Expansion

One of the primary reasons for land clearing is agricultural expansion. As the global population continues to grow, the demand for food increases, leading to the conversion of forests and other natural habitats into farmland. This expansion is often necessary to meet food production needs, but it comes at the cost of losing valuable ecosystems.

Urban Development

Urban development is another major driver of land clearing. As cities expand, forests, grasslands, and wetlands are often cleared to make way for housing, commercial buildings, and infrastructure. While urbanization is essential for economic growth and development, it can lead to significant environmental degradation if not managed sustainably.

Infrastructure Projects

Infrastructure projects such as roads, highways, and dams often require large-scale land clearing. These projects are critical for economic development and improving the quality of life, but they can also lead to habitat destruction, soil erosion, and changes in local water cycles.

Environmental Impacts of Land Clearing

Loss of Biodiversity

Habitat Destruction

Land clearing leads to the destruction of natural habitats, which can have devastating effects on biodiversity. Forests, wetlands, and grasslands are home to a wide variety of plant and animal species, many of which are not found anywhere else. When these habitats are destroyed, the species that depend on them are often left without a place to live, leading to population declines and, in some cases, extinction.

Endangered Species

The loss of habitat due to land clearing is one of the leading causes of species endangerment. Many species that are already at risk of extinction face even greater threats when their habitats are cleared for agriculture or development. This loss of biodiversity can have ripple effects throughout entire ecosystems, disrupting food chains and ecological balance.

Soil Degradation

Erosion

When vegetation is removed, the soil is left exposed to the elements, leading to erosion. Wind and water can carry away the topsoil, which is rich in nutrients and essential for plant growth. Over time, this can result in barren, unproductive land that is difficult to restore.

Loss of Soil Fertility

Soil fertility is closely linked to the presence of vegetation. Trees and plants help to maintain the nutrient cycle by returning organic matter to the soil through leaf litter and root decay. When land is cleared, this cycle is disrupted, leading to a loss of soil fertility. Without proper management, the soil can become degraded to the point where it can no longer support agriculture or natural vegetation.

Water Cycle Disruption

Altered Rainfall Patterns

Land clearing can disrupt the local water cycle, leading to changes in rainfall patterns. Forests and other vegetation play a critical role in regulating the water cycle by absorbing and releasing water through transpiration. When these areas are cleared, the balance is disturbed, which can lead to reduced rainfall and increased drought in some regions.

Reduced Water Quality

The removal of vegetation can also lead to reduced water quality. Without plants to stabilize the soil, runoff from cleared land can carry sediments, nutrients, and pollutants into nearby water bodies. This can result in increased turbidity, algal blooms, and a decline in water quality, affecting both aquatic ecosystems and human communities.

Climate Change

Carbon Emissions

Land clearing is a significant source of carbon emissions. When trees and other vegetation are removed and burned or left to decay, the carbon stored in their biomass is released into the atmosphere as carbon dioxide (CO2). This contributes to global warming and climate change, exacerbating the environmental impacts of land clearing.

Reduced Carbon Sequestration

Forests and other natural ecosystems play a crucial role in sequestering carbon, helping to mitigate climate change. When these areas are cleared, their ability to absorb and store carbon is greatly diminished, leading to increased atmospheric CO2 levels and further contributing to global warming.

Impact on Air Quality

Increased Air Pollution

Land clearing, especially when done through burning, can lead to increased air pollution. The smoke and particulate matter released during burning can cause respiratory problems, reduce visibility, and contribute to smog formation. This not only affects the environment but also poses health risks to local communities.

Loss of Air-Purifying Vegetation

Vegetation, particularly trees, plays a vital role in purifying the air by absorbing pollutants and producing oxygen. When land is cleared, the loss of this natural air filtration system can lead to a decline in air quality, affecting both human health and the environment.

Long-Term Consequences of Land Clearing

Desertification

Desertification is a long-term consequence of land clearing that occurs when the land becomes so degraded that it can no longer support vegetation. This process can lead to the expansion of desert-like conditions, reducing the amount of arable land and threatening food security.

Loss of Ecosystem Services

Ecosystem services, such as pollination, water purification, and climate regulation, are essential for human well-being. Land clearing can disrupt these services, leading to long-term environmental and economic costs. The loss of biodiversity, soil degradation, and water cycle disruption can all contribute to the decline in ecosystem services.

Impact on Human Health

The environmental impacts of land clearing can also have direct and indirect effects on human health. Reduced air and water quality, increased risk of natural disasters like floods and landslides, and the loss of medicinal plants are just a few of the ways in which land clearing can negatively impact human health.

Sustainable Alternatives to Land Clearing

Selective Logging

Selective logging involves the careful removal of specific trees while leaving the rest of the forest intact. This method allows for the continued use of the land for economic purposes while minimizing the environmental impact. By preserving the majority of the forest, selective logging helps to maintain biodiversity, protect soil and water resources, and reduce carbon emissions.

Agroforestry

Agroforestry is a land management practice that integrates trees and shrubs into agricultural landscapes. This approach can provide many of the benefits of forests, such as carbon sequestration, soil stabilization, and biodiversity conservation, while also supporting agricultural production. Agroforestry can be a sustainable alternative to traditional land clearing, offering a way to balance economic needs with environmental conservation.

Reforestation and Afforestation

Reforestation involves planting trees on land that has been previously cleared, while afforestation refers to the creation of new forests on land that has not been forested for a long time. Both practices can help to restore degraded land, sequester carbon, and provide habitat for wildlife. Reforestation and afforestation are essential strategies for mitigating the environmental impacts of land clearing and combating climate change.
